A reputable education agency is seeking a dedicated Science Teacher for schools in the North West of England. This role offers a pay range of £140-£200 per day, depending on experience.

Candidates must hold a relevant teaching qualification with QTS, have previous teaching experience, and be eligible to work in the UK. The position is ideal for Early-Career Teachers or fully Qualified Teachers.

Excellent support and benefits, including links to local schools and a dedicated consultant, are provided.

How to prepare for a job interview at Exclusive Education Ltd

✨Know Your Science Inside Out

Make sure you brush up on your subject knowledge. Be prepared to discuss key concepts in primary science and how you would engage young learners. Think about practical examples from your teaching experience that showcase your ability to make science fun and accessible.

✨Showcase Your Teaching Style

During the interview, be ready to explain your teaching philosophy and methods. Use specific examples of how you've adapted your lessons to meet the needs of different learners. This will help demonstrate your flexibility and creativity as a teacher.

✨Prepare for Scenario Questions

Expect to face scenario-based questions that assess your problem-solving skills. Think about challenges you've faced in the classroom and how you overcame them. This is your chance to show how you handle difficult situations and support your students effectively.

✨Ask Insightful Questions

At the end of the interview, don’t forget to ask questions! Inquire about the school's approach to science education or how they support new teachers. This shows your genuine interest in the role and helps you gauge if the school is the right fit for you.
